1997 Lexus GS vs. 2012 Porsche Panamera
To start off, 2012 Porsche Panamera is newer by 15 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1997 Lexus GS.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1997 Lexus GS would be higher. At 2,997 cc (6 cylinders), 1997 Lexus GS is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2012 Porsche Panamera (250 HP @ 3800 RPM) has 45 more horse power than 1997 Lexus GS. (205 HP @ 5800 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2012 Porsche Panamera should accelerate faster than 1997 Lexus GS.
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2012 Porsche Panamera (550 Nm @ 2750 RPM) has 275 more torque (in Nm) than 1997 Lexus GS. (275 Nm @ 4800 RPM). This means 2012 Porsche Panamera will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1997 Lexus GS.
Compare all specifications:
1997 Lexus GS | 2012 Porsche Panamera | |
Make | Lexus | Porsche |
Model | GS | Panamera |
Year Released | 1997 | 2012 |
Body Type | Sedan | Hatchback |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2997 cc | 2967 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 6 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| V |
Horse Power | 205 HP | 250 HP |
Engine RPM | 5800 RPM | 3800 RPM |
Torque | 275 Nm | 550 Nm |
Torque RPM | 4800 RPM | 2750 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Diesel |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Transmission Type | Automatic | 7-speed automated man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 4 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 5 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4970 mm | 4968 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1800 mm | 1931 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1430 mm | 1408 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2810 mm | 2920 mm |
